Arsenal boss says Saka close to return

image

Arsenal boss Mikel Arteta has given an update on injuries ahead of Saturday�s Premier League clash with Sunderland at the Emirates.

Bukayo Saka is close to a return after a hip issue, with Arteta saying he could be back very soon, while Martin Odegaard, is due to sit out the next few days with a knock.

Arteta also confirmed Jurrien Timber is fit despite missing training, but midfielder Mikel Merino faces a lengthy spell on the sidelines following foot surgery and is unlikely to return before May.

Crystal Palace manager Oliver Glasner has ruled wantaway striker Jean Phillippe Mateta out of the next two matches after his deadline day move to Italy collapsed.

Mateta failed a medical with AC Milan after concerns over his knee.
